Well there was the case of Sheldon Weinberg. I believe it was in the Northeast and he and his sons were scamming the government via a bunch of false Medicaid claims. He was on the run and was found and UM did run an update about him. I remember the female judge did have a lot of strong things to say to him (deservedly so) and always remember at the end she said "execute sentence". Could that be the one?
